WebApr 1, 2012 · Thus, a total dose of lidocaine with epinephrine 380 mg was injected. After 15 min, the patient presented with general myoclonic movements. A venous blood sample drawn during the myoclonic movements showed a non-toxic lidocaine concentration of 4.2 µg litre −1. The flecainide plasma concentration at that time was 180 µg ml −1. WebFlecainide (3.1.54 ), sold under the trade name (Tambocor), is an antiarrhythmic drug used to prevent and treat tachyarrhythmias, a wide variety of cardiac arrhythmias including paroxysmal atrial fibrillation, paroxysmal supraventricular tachycardia and ventricular tachycardia, and has been used extensively worldwide over the last 25 years. Webmetoprolol flecainide. Applies to: Metoprolol Succinate ER (metoprolol) and flecainide. Using metoprolol together with flecainide may have additive effects. Contact your doctor if you experience dizziness, slow or irregular heartbeats, fainting, or palpitations. You may need a dose adjustment or special tests to safely use both medications.

WebPrescription lidocaine transdermal comes as a 5% patch (Dermalid, Lidoderm) and as a 1.8% topical system (Ztlido) to apply to the skin. Prescription lidocaine transdermal is applied only once a day as needed for pain.
